Claudia McCunnen is a central character from the OVA series Phantom - The Animation. She is depicted as a high-ranking female executive within Inferno, a powerful and far-reaching criminal syndicate. Her physical appearance is distinctive, characterized by long, waist-length golden hair with bangs that typically cover the left side of her face, and sharp golden eyes. She often favors revealing purple attire that accentuates her figure.
Claudia's background is rooted in personal tragedy. Before joining Inferno, her own criminal organization was destroyed, and her brother, Romero, was murdered during a violent power struggle. This traumatic loss fuels her primary motivation: a deep-seated desire for power and revenge. She joined Inferno believing it could provide answers and a path to retribution against those responsible for her brother's death, including the powerful figure Isaac Wisemel.
In terms of personality, Claudia is a complex blend of charismatic leader and ruthless strategist. She is exceptionally intelligent, ambitious, and possesses a cunning, manipulative nature. While she can present a facade of warmth or alliance, her actions are consistently calculated to serve her own goals. She has a strong will and a disdain for those who are merely obedient puppets, preferring to cultivate reliable, thinking subordinates.
Claudia plays a pivotal role in the story as a mentor, manipulator, and key antagonist to the protagonist, Zwei. Recognizing his natural talent as an assassin, she takes a special interest in him. Unlike others who seek to control him through pure brainwashing, Claudia encourages Zwei to think for himself, effectively helping him break free from the psychological control of another character, Scythe Master. She returns his passport and helps him recover his true identity as Reiji Azuma, not out of altruism, but to bind him to her through loyalty and shared secrets, hoping to use him as a powerful tool in her internal power struggles.
Her key relationships are defined by calculation and mutual need. With Zwei, she cultivates a bond that is part manipulation and part genuine fascination, possibly seeing a reflection of her lost brother. Her relationship with Scythe Master is one of mutual suspicion and ambition; both are constantly scheming to undermine the other for greater control of Inferno. Her most trusted confidante is Lizzie Garland, who serves as her loyal bodyguard and the closest thing to a friend she has. Lizzie remains devoted to Claudia even in the face of her increasingly treacherous schemes.
Throughout the narrative, Claudia demonstrates a dynamic development from a powerful executive to a desperate woman whose plans begin to collapse. Her relentless pursuit of power eventually leads to her being outmaneuvered. In the final act, betrayed and with her power structure crumbling, she is abandoned by those she sought to control, leading to her tragic end at the hands of a heartbroken Lizzie.
Claudia's notable abilities lie not in physical combat, but in her strategic mind and psychological manipulation. She is a master strategist and negotiator, capable of orchestrating complex plots that involve framing rivals, manipulating criminal organizations like the梧桐组, and turning Inferno's own assassins against her enemies. She is also a capable leader who commands her own unit of killers. She drives a Ferrari F40, a car that serves as a memento of her deceased brother. While her portrayal in Phantom - The Animation focuses on these elements, it is noted to be a less complex and scheming version compared to her depiction in the original visual novel or the Requiem for the Phantom anime, where her manipulative traits are more pronounced.
